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Tsim Sha Tsui to Lai Tak Tsuen is to line 102 bus which costs $6 - $9 and takes 17 min.
The fastest way to get from Tsim Sha Tsui to Lai Tak Tsuen is to taxi which takes 7 min and costs $70 - $90.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Cross Harbour Tunnel Bus Interchange and arriving at [Ctb] Tak Chuen Lau Lai Tak Tsuen, Lai Tak Tsuen Road|[Kmb] Tak Chuen Lau Lai Tak Tsuen.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14 min.
The distance between Tsim Sha Tsui and Lai Tak Tsuen is 6 km.
The best way to get from Tsim Sha Tsui to Lai Tak Tsuen without a car is to line 108 bus which takes 14 min and costs $7 - $10.
The line 108 bus from Cross Harbour Tunnel Bus Interchange to [Ctb] Tak Chuen Lau Lai Tak Tsuen, Lai Tak Tsuen Road|[Kmb] Tak Chuen Lau Lai Tak Tsuen takes 14 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
